What is DICOM and Its Importance in Medical Imaging

DICOM , which stands for Digital Imaging and Communications in Medicine, is a standard that facilitates the management and transmission of medical imaging information. This standard is crucial in ensuring that various imaging devices, such as MRI machines and CT scanners, can communicate effectively. By adhering to DICOM protocols, healthcare providers can streamline the process of sharing and accessing medical images. This interoperability is vital for accurate diagnosis and treatment planning. It’s essential for patient care.

In the realm of medical imaging, DICOM plays a pivotal role in maintaining the integrity of data. The standard ensures that images retain their quality and metadata, which includes patient information and imaging parameters. This is particularly important for specialists who rely on precise data for their assessments. Accurate data leads to better outcomes.

Moreover, DICOM supports a wide range of imaging modalities, making it a versatile tool in the medical field. This versatility allows for comprehensive patient evaluations, as different imaging tfchniques can be integrated into a single workflow. The ability to consolidate various imaging studies enhances diagnostic accuracy. It’s a game changer.

Furthermore, DICOM’s importance extends beyond just image sharing; it also encompasses security and privacy measures. Given the sensitive nature of medical data, DICOM includes protocols for encrypting information during transmission. This ensures that patient confidentiality is upheld, which is a legal and ethical obligation for healthcare providers. Protecting patient data is non-negotiable.

Understanding the Selector of DICOM Studies

How the Selector Works and Its Key Features

The selector of DICOM studies operates as a sophisticated tool designed to streamline the retrieval and management of medical imaging data. It enables healthcare professionals to efficiently access relevant studies based on specific criteria, such as patient demographics or imaging modalities. This targeted approach significantly reduces the time spent searching for images. Time is critical in medical settings.

One of the key features of the selector is its ability to filter large datasets effectively. By utilizing advanced algorithms, it can quickly sift through extensive archives to present only the most pertinent studies. This capability enhances workflow efficiency, allowing radiologists and clinicians to focus on analysis rather than data retrieval. Efficiency is paramount in healthcare.

Additionally, the selector integrates seamlessly with existing DICOM-compliant systems, ensuring compatibility across various platforms. This integration facilitates a cohesive workflow, as users can access images from different sources without encountering technical barriers. A smooth workflow is essential for optimal patient charge.

Moreover, the selector often includes user-friendly interfaces that simplify the search process. Healthcare professionals can easily navigate through options, making it accessible even for those with limited technical expertise. Accessibility is crucial in a fast-paced environment.

Furthermore, the selector typically supports advanced search functionalities, such as keyword searches and date filters. This allows users to refine their queries and obtain results that are highly relevant to their needs. Precision in search results is vital for accurate diagnoses.

Future Trends in DICOM Technology

Innovations and Developments in DICOM Study Selection

The landscape of DICOM study selection is evolving rapidly, driven by technological advancements and the increasing demand for efficiency in healthcare. Innovations such as artificial intelligence and machine learning are being integrated into DICOM selectors, enabling more sophisticated data analysis and retrieval processes. These technologies can learn from user interactions, improving the accuracy of search results over time. Smart systems enhance decision-making.

Additionally, cloud-based solutions are gaining traction in the realm of DICOM technology. By storing imaging data in the cloud, healthcare providers can access studies from any location, facilitating remote consultations and telemedicine. This flexibility is essential in today’s healthcare environment. Remote access improves collaboration.

Another significant trend is the emphasis on interoperability among different healthcare systems. As various imaging devices and software platforms adopt DICOM standards, the ability to share and access data seamlessly becomes increasingly important. This interoperability reduces barriers to information flow, enhancing patient care. Information flow is crucial for effective treatment.

Moreover, advancements in data security are becoming a priority as the volume of sensitive medical information increases. Enhanced encryption methods and secure access protocols are being developed to protect patient data during transmission and storage. Safeguarding patient information is a legal requirement.

The future of DICOM study selection is also likely to see greater integration with electronic health records (EHRs). This integration will allow for a more holistic view of patient data, combining imaging studies with clinical information. A comprehensive view aids in better diagnosis.
